MC - Tanner Edition brings CreeperHost hosting to a challenging Minecraft 1.21.1 experience built around Create, expert-style progression, and an early-stage quest system. Running on NeoForge, this pack is designed for friends who enjoy discovering complex systems, experimenting with progression, and working through a deliberately unfinished adventure.
Create-Focused Progression
MC - Tanner Edition overhauls tool systems, enchanting, and general progression around a Create-centered experience. The catalogue includes Create and related additions, along with FTB Quests, JEI, EMI, and supporting configuration tools. Farming and food options from Farmer’s Delight and Brewin’ and Chewin’ add variety, while map tools from Xaero’s World Map and Xaero’s Train Map help with exploration.
This is an expert-ish pack rather than a polished beginner collection. Progression may require patience, investigation, and cooperation between friends.
An Early Work in Progress
The pack is in a very early stage, with a minimal quest book and known broken elements. Some features may be non-functional, confusing, or frustrating while the pack continues to develop. That unfinished character is important to understand before starting a world.
The available catalogue sample also includes additions such as Gateways to Eternity, Farmer’s Delight, Create Mobile Packages, Create Connected, Applied-style inventory conveniences, and various world, lighting, building, and utility mods. These examples are not a complete mod list, but they show the broad mix surrounding the pack’s Create and progression focus.
